titleOfInvention |
Method for obtaining a cell population enriched in stem cells and compositions derived therefrom |
abstract |
The invention provides methods for obtaining population of cells enriched in stem cells utilizing a combination of physical cell separation; lysosomotropic agents and additional positive and negative purification steps. The invention further provides a population enriched in stem cells obtained by the methods described herein. |
